Don't Listen to Cassandras

-Don’t Listen to Cassandras-
(Sonnet, for my son Jim)

Don’t listen to Cassandras of despair.
To those who say that delights always end.
Of course they do, it would indeed be rare
To believe otherwise or just pretend.

But there is something else transcending strife
And success: It’s the nature of the Self!
Trust in that inner strength that guides your life,
Which comes directly from yourself!

Life and death are the extremes of the same pole,
And our days are spent between the two.
But that trickle of time can teach your soul,

To see the eternal in the things you do.
Life will be then a continuous fun time,
Meaningful and productive, useful, kind!
